Music Events - Bulgaria

  • Bulgaria
  • Revenue in the Music Events market is projected to reach US$12.86m in 2024.
  • Revenue is expected to show an annual growth rate (CAGR 2024-2028) of 3.19%, resulting in a projected market volume of US$14.58m by 2028.
  • In the Music Events market, the number of users is expected to amount to 362.8k users by 2028.
  • User penetration will be 5.2% in 2024 and is expected to hit 5.6% by 2028.
  • The average revenue per user (ARPU) is expected to amount to US$36.35.
  • In global comparison, most revenue will be generated in the United States (US$16,980.00m in 2024).
  • With a projected rate of 25.8%, the user penetration in the Music Events market is highest in Denmark.

Analyst Opinion

The Music Events market in Bulgaria has been experiencing significant growth in recent years, driven by changing customer preferences and a favorable local environment.

Customer preferences:
In Bulgaria, there has been a growing demand for live music events, with an increasing number of people attending concerts, festivals, and other music-related activities. This can be attributed to several factors. Firstly, there is a strong appreciation for music among the Bulgarian population, with a rich musical heritage and a tradition of folk music. Secondly, attending music events has become a popular form of entertainment and a way for people to socialize and connect with others who share similar interests. Additionally, the younger generation in Bulgaria has shown a particular interest in attending music events, with a preference for a wide range of genres including pop, rock, electronic, and traditional Bulgarian music.

Trends in the market:
One of the key trends in the Music Events market in Bulgaria is the increasing number and diversity of music festivals. These festivals attract both local and international artists, providing a platform for emerging talent as well as established performers. The popularity of music festivals can be attributed to the unique experience they offer, combining music, art, and culture in a vibrant and immersive environment. Another trend in the market is the rise of smaller, intimate concerts and gigs in alternative venues such as bars, clubs, and theaters. These events cater to niche audiences and provide opportunities for up-and-coming artists to showcase their talent.

Local special circumstances:
Bulgaria's geographical location and cultural heritage make it an attractive destination for music events. The country's capital, Sofia, has a vibrant music scene with a variety of venues that cater to different genres and styles. Additionally, Bulgaria's rich history and cultural traditions provide a unique backdrop for music events, attracting both local and international audiences. The affordability of music events in Bulgaria is also a significant factor, as ticket prices are generally lower compared to other European countries. This makes it more accessible for a wider range of people to attend and enjoy live music.

Underlying macroeconomic factors:
The growth of the Music Events market in Bulgaria can also be attributed to favorable macroeconomic factors. The country has experienced steady economic growth in recent years, leading to an increase in disposable income and consumer spending. This has allowed more people to afford tickets to music events and participate in the vibrant music scene. Furthermore, the government has recognized the importance of the creative industries, including the music sector, and has implemented policies to support their development. This includes providing funding and resources for music events, festivals, and talent development programs. In conclusion, the Music Events market in Bulgaria is thriving due to changing customer preferences, the emergence of new trends, favorable local circumstances, and underlying macroeconomic factors. The growing demand for live music events, the increasing number of festivals, the popularity of smaller gigs, and the country's cultural heritage all contribute to the vibrant music scene in Bulgaria. With continued support from the government and a strong appreciation for music among the population, the market is expected to continue its positive growth trajectory in the coming years.

Methodology

Data coverage:

The data encompasses B2C enterprises. Figures are based on Gross Merchandise Value (GMV) and represent what consumers pay for these products and services. The user metrics show the number of customers who have made at least one online purchase within the past 12 months.

Modeling approach / Market size:

Market sizes are determined through a bottom-up approach, building on predefined factors for each market segment. As a basis for evaluating markets, we use annual financial reports of the market-leading companies, third-party studies and reports, as well as survey results from our primary research (e.g., the Statista Global Consumer Survey). In addition, we use relevant key market indicators and data from country-specific associations, such as GDP, GDP per capita, and internet connection speed. This data helps us estimate the market size for each country individually.

Forecasts:

In our forecasts, we apply diverse forecasting techniques. The selection of forecasting techniques is based on the behavior of the relevant market. For example, the S-curve function and exponential trend smoothing. The main drivers are internet users, urban population, usage of key players, and attitudes toward online services.

Additional notes:

The market is updated twice a year in case market dynamics change. The impact of the COVID-19 pandemic and the Russia-Ukraine war are considered at a country-specific level. GCS data is reweighted for representativeness.
